Transaction dc0ee85f9f73c0d7afc86b7497316eda3cfa557bbdc880c6e63e96af9c447591
1 Input
1 Outputs
- dc0ee85f9f73c0d7afc86b7497316eda3cfa557bbdc880c6e63e96af9c447591:0
value 324384
address 39WtXTwfAbkeEFAHDfXeHDSkTtAGHpdSJP